Abstract : We show that a simple one-dimensional model of spinless fermions with pair hopping displays a phase in which a Luttinger liquid of paired fermions coexists with a Luttinger liquid of unpaired fermions. Our results are based on extensive numerical density-matrix renormalization-group calculations and are supported by a two-fluid model that captures the essence of the coexistence region.
